Somewhere along the way (between Jan 17 & Feb 12) you installed mesa from the MX Test repo.
Packages in Test are often replaced by newer versions, which has happened in this case. I know this because, for example, libglapi-mesa is at version 18.2.6-1~mx17+1 in Main and 18.3.2-1~mx17+1 in Test but your error messages keep referring to version 18.2.8-2~mx17+2 which is not currently in any repo.
The solution should be to upgrade all your mesa related libraries to the 18.3.2-1~mx17+1 version in the MX test repo and then try again.
And BTW, the MX Package Installer writes a logfile at /var/log/mxpi.log with each use and it's much easier for everybody to cut and paste the messages from there rather than attaching images.

OK I also was able to install Shotcut from the MX Test Repo in MXPI (MX Package Installer) without issue.
I did find it shows under Multimedia in the Whisker menu, however it is missing a comment, which looks like this:
So I right click on whisker menu, select Edit Applications, then click on Multimedia to expand applications under that category, and select Shotcut where you see the Comment is blank:
then put "Video editor" in the comment:
and now the Comment is showing in the menu:

I have an issue (well it is not a big problem actually (for me), but it could be for someone else who does not speak/read in English).
With installed Shotcut 19.02.13, I cannot set/change Language settings to Polish. It is set for Polish, but everything is in English (of course Shotcut has restarted after changing). I cannot change language to any other language than English.
I have no such a problem with appImage Shotcut 19.01.27.
Both versions are using probably the same config file or something, because after changing setting in installed Shotcut 19.02.13 eg. to Russian there is still English interface, but appImage Shotcut 19.01.27 starts with Russian (or German or whatever I've used)
Can you try changing interface language in your installed Shotcut just for test - is it only my local problem or not only mine? Thank you.
Or maybe you know what is config file for Shotcut? I did search with Catfish through whole system (/), but I cannot figure out which file is for language settings in Shotcut.

Shotcut 19.01.27 is still the latest release, with any 19.02 versions still in beta.
It appears that the Shotcut package build process doesn't build and install any of the translation files, so I'll try and fix that.
